What Does Error U1 Mean?

The U1 error on a Fisher & Paykel dishwasher indicates a water fill fault, typically resulting in insufficient water entering the wash drawer. This issue can prevent the machine from starting its cycle and may be accompanied by a humming sound and error beeps. Common causes include a blocked or kinked inlet hose or an obstruction in the inlet filter.

Common Symptoms:

  • DishDrawer displays U1 and may not start a cycle
  • Insufficient water entering the wash drawer
  • Possible audible error beeps

How to Fix Error U1

DIY Fix Basic checks for U1 water fill fault

  1. Ensure the dishwasher’s water supply valve is fully open.
  2. Inspect the inlet hose for kinks, twists, or visible damage and straighten if needed.
  3. Check and clean the inlet hose filter screen to remove debris.
  4. Confirm that the spray arm is correctly seated and rotates freely (may affect fill detection on DishDrawer).

Technician Only Diagnose and repair water inlet components

  1. Shut off power and water to the dishwasher.
  2. Remove access panels to inspect the water inlet valve and associated solenoid.
  3. Test the inlet valve for proper operation with a multimeter.
  4. Replace faulty inlet valve or damaged hose as needed.

Parts needed: Water inlet valve, Inlet hose and filter screen

🛑 When to Call a Pro:
  • If water supply checks and inlet filter cleaning do not resolve the fault
  • If the inlet valve or associated wiring tests out of specification
